Title: The jungle of Horton Plains. Watercolour by the German scientist and traveller Ernst Haeckel, c.1882.
Caption: Ernst Heinrich Philipp August Haeckel (February 16, 1834 - August 9, 1919), also written von Haeckel, was an eminent German biologist, naturalist, philosopher, physician, professor and artist who discovered, described and named thousands of new species, mapped a genealogical tree relating all life forms, and coined many terms in biology, including anthropogeny, ecology, phylum, phylogeny, and the kingdom Protista. Haeckel promoted and popularized Charles Darwin's work in Germany.
